Water & Hydration

Buzz: Drink plenty of H2O for radiant complexion and clear bright eyes.

Beauty 101: The human body is comprised of 60% water. Optimum hydration requires more water intake than most people consume on a daily basis. Water carries nutrients to your cells, flushes toxins and improves blood flow. It helps to maintain internal organs in top shape and can also positively contribute to a weight loss program.

Pure Fresh H20
Spa It Up: In a fancy glass (crystal is nice) combine water, ice and a squirt of lemon, lime or mint. Adding chlorophyll concentrate (available at health food stores) is nice option for detox. Hot water with lemon, ginger or chamomile is also a relaxing choice.

How Much is Enough: There really are no definitive rules. The Mayo Clinic suggests an equivalent of eight glasses (eight ounces each) for healthy adults - more if you exercise alot or live in a hot climate. The important thing is to develop good habits of adequate hydration incorporating water, fruit, juice, milk and herbal tea through out the day.

New Research: Two eight ounces glasses of water before meals helps promote weight loss according to Brenda Davy, PhD, as associate professor of nutrition at Virginia Tech and senior author of a new study.
